You will get less rust and have less hassle if you just put in a 50/50 mix of prestone. Never add unless it is the 50/50 mix, then you don't have to worry. Still a good idea to check every fall though. I drain and replace every other year. I know some say to do this every year, I have seen antifreeze go for years though and nothing happen. So every other year seems a good compromise to me.
